Course Content

• Introduction to Timber Traceability and Supply Chain Management
• Timber Legality Verification and Due Diligence Systems
• Chain of Custody Certification (e.g., FSC, PEFC)
• Geographic Information Systems (GIS) and Remote Sensing for Timber Tracking
• Data Management and Traceability Software for Timber
• Risk Assessment and Mitigation in Timber Traceability
• Legislation and Policy Related to Timber Traceability
• Sustainable Forest Management Practices and Timber Traceability
• Case Studies in Effective Timber Traceability Systems

Why this course?

Executive Certificate in Timber Traceability Systems is increasingly significant in the UK's evolving timber market. The UK imports a substantial amount of timber, with a reported 80% sourced internationally. This reliance highlights the urgent need for robust timber traceability systems to combat illegal logging and ensure sustainable sourcing. Demand for verified, ethically sourced timber is growing, driven by consumer awareness and stricter environmental regulations. The certificate provides professionals with the knowledge to implement and manage these vital systems, meeting this rising demand.
